关于电学基础课程物理量的量纲与单位的讨论

Discussion on the Dimension and Unit of Physical Quantities in the Basic Course of Electricity
下载PDF
导出
摘要 本文从“量”的等式观点出发,阐述了电学基础课程相关物理量的量纲与单位问题,包括将已知量代入方程的方法,导出量纲与导出单位,标准函数的量纲等。特别指出,单位冲激函数的量纲是倒时间量纲,单位阶跃特性s(t)与单位冲激特性h(t)都是响应与激励量值的某种比值,它们都不具有电压或电流的量纲,不是普通意义上的响应。唯此,卷积积分公式的量纲才能平衡。本文目的是激发广大教师在课程教学中努力探索量纲问题的积极性。 From the point of view of quantity equations,this article describes the dimensions and units of physical quantities related to basic electrical courses,which include the method of substituting known quantities into equations,derived dimensions and derived units,the dimensions of standard functions,etc.It is particularly emphasized that the dimension of the unit impulse function is the reciprocal time dimension.The unit step characteristic s(t)and the unit impulse characteristic h(t)are the ratio of the response to the excitation value.They do not have dimensions of both voltage and current.They are not the responses in the ordinary sense.Only in this way can the dimensions of the convolution integral formula be balanced.The purpose of this article is to promote the enthusiasm of teachers to explore the dimension issues in the course teaching.
